2008 SMRP Executive Summit
August 4-5, 2008
The Waldorf-Astoria
New York, NY

After a very successful inaugural SMRP Executive Summit in 2007, we are pleased to announce that the second annual SMRP Executive Summit has been confirmed and will be held on August 4-5, 2008 at the historic Waldorf-Astoria in New York City.

This one-of-a-kind event is designed to provide top executives the opportunity to network with peers from other large organizations.  This year's summit will include high level presentations by four senior executives including the President of TechOps for Delta Airlines, the Chief Technology Officer of Cargill, and Corporate Vice Presidents from Constellation Energy and DuPont, in a non-commercial environment.  Each presentation will deliver high level business information -this is NOT a technical seminar-  relating to the business and financial success each company has experienced through a focus on Reliability Improvement.  Executives will leave this experience informed of the substantial business performance improvement others have experienced, and motivated and ready to support ideas to accomplish similar results in your company.
